Keto Cranberry Cream Cheese Soft Bread

Prep Time: 20 minutes | Cook Time: 35 minutes | Total Time: 55 minutes (plus cooling)
Skill Level: Intermediate | Yield: 1 loaf (12 slices)
Category: Baking, Keto, Low-Carb, Gluten-Free

This Keto Cranberry Cream Cheese Soft Bread is a revelation for anyone following a low-carb lifestyle. It perfectly balances the gentle tang of cream cheese and the bright, tart pops of sugar-free cranberries, all wrapped in a surprisingly soft, bread-like texture that defies its gluten-free nature. Unlike many dense keto breads, this recipe uses a clever combination of almond and coconut flours to achieve a tender, moist crumb that’s perfect for breakfast, a snack, or even holiday gatherings. It’s sweet enough to feel like a treat but disciplined enough to keep you firmly in ketosis.


Ingredients

Dry Ingredients:

  • 2 cups (224g) super-fine blanched almond flour

  • ¼ cup (28g) coconut flour

  • ⅓ cup (65g) granulated erythritol or monk fruit sweetener

  • 2 tsp baking powder

  • ½ tsp xanthan gum (crucial for texture)

  • ¼ tsp salt

Wet Ingredients:

  • 4 oz (113g) full-fat cream cheese, softened

  • 4 large eggs, at room temperature

  • ⅓ cup (80ml) unsalted butter, melted and cooled

  • ¼ cup (60ml) unsweetened almond milk

  • 1 tsp vanilla extract

  • 1 tsp apple cider vinegar

Mix-ins:

  • ⅔ cup (75g) sugar-free dried cranberries (chopped if large)

  • Zest of 1 small orange (optional, but highly recommended)

Optional Glaze:

  • 2 oz (56g) cream cheese, softened

  • 2 tbsp powdered erythritol

  • 1-2 tbsp heavy cream or almond milk

  • ½ tsp vanilla extract


Equipment

  • 8.5 x 4.5 inch loaf pan

  • Parchment paper

  • Two mixing bowls (medium and large)

  • Electric hand mixer or stand mixer

  • Spatula

  • Cooling rack


Instructions

1. Prep & Preheat (10 minutes)

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C). Line your loaf pan with parchment paper, leaving an overhang on the two long sides for easy removal. This is essential, as it prevents sticking and makes cleanup a breeze. Ensure your cream cheese and eggs are at room temperature for a smoother, more emulsified batter.

2. Combine Dry Ingredients (3 minutes)

In a medium bowl, whisk together the almond flour, coconut flour, granulated sweetener, baking powder, xanthan gum, and salt. Whisk thoroughly to eliminate any lumps and ensure even distribution of the leavening agents. Set aside.

3. Cream Wet Ingredients (5 minutes)

In a large bowl, using an electric mixer, beat the softened cream cheese until smooth and creamy. Add the eggs one at a time, beating well after each addition until fully incorporated. With the mixer on low speed, slowly stream in the melted (but not hot) butter, followed by the almond milk, vanilla extract, and apple cider vinegar. Mix until the batter is smooth and homogenous.

4. Combine & Fold (5 minutes)

Add the dry ingredient mixture to the wet ingredients. Using a spatula or the mixer on low, gently fold and stir until just combined. Do not overmix. Pro Tip: Overmixing can lead to a dense bread because of the almond flour. Fold in the sugar-free cranberries and orange zest (if using) until evenly distributed.

5. Bake to Perfection (35-40 minutes)

Pour the thick batter into your prepared loaf pan. Use the spatula to smooth the top into an even layer. Place the pan in the center of the preheated oven.

  • Bake for 35-40 minutes, or until the top is deep golden brown, the edges pull away from the pan, and a toothpick inserted into the center comes out clean or with a few moist crumbs (but no wet batter).

  • Crucial Step: Tent the loaf with aluminum foil at the 25-minute mark to prevent the top from over-browning.

6. Cool Completely (1-2 hours)

This is the hardest but most important step for the perfect texture! Let the bread cool in the pan for 20 minutes. Then, using the parchment paper overhang, lift it out and transfer it to a wire cooling rack. Allow it to cool completely before slicing. The bread continues to set as it cools, and slicing it warm will cause it to crumble.

7. Optional Glaze (5 minutes)

While the bread cools, make the glaze. In a small bowl, beat the softened cream cheese until smooth. Add the powdered sweetener, vanilla, and 1 tbsp of cream. Beat until combined, adding more cream a teaspoon at a time until you reach a smooth, drizzle-able consistency. Drizzle over the fully cooled loaf.


Storage & Serving Suggestions

  • Storage: Store tightly wrapped in the refrigerator for up to 5 days. The cool environment helps maintain freshness and texture.

  • Freezing: Slice and wrap individual slices in plastic wrap, then place in a freezer bag. Freeze for up to 2 months. Thaw at room temperature or toast from frozen.

  • Serving Ideas: Enjoy a slice toasted with butter, topped with a smear of extra cream cheese, or simply on its own with a cup of coffee. It’s a fantastic base for a decadent keto French toast!


Nutritional Information (Per slice, without glaze, based on 12 slices)

  • Calories: ~215 kcal

  • Total Fat: 19g

  • Saturated Fat: 6.5g

  • Total Carbohydrates: 7g

  • Dietary Fiber: 3.5g

  • Sugars: 1g (from natural ingredients)

  • Sugar Alcohols: 2g (from erythritol)

  • Net Carbs: 1.5g

  • Protein: 7g

Note: Nutritional values are estimates calculated using a popular nutrition tracker with specific brand ingredients. Values may vary depending on the exact brands of almond flour, sweetener, and sugar-free cranberries you use. The net carb count is calculated as [Total Carbs – Fiber – Sugar Alcohols].
